An iOS device syncs differently with Yahoo Notepad than it does with other Yahoo products, like Yahoo Calendar. We have a rundown of what to expect.
- A "Notes" folder is created in your Yahoo Mail account, not your Yahoo Notepad.
- Notes you create in the iOS "Notes" app under your Yahoo account will always appear in this folder.
- This is a one-way sync from your iOS device to Yahoo.
- If you add notes to the "Notes" folder in Yahoo Mail, you won't see them in your iOS device's Notes app.
Synching the Apple Notes app with a Yahoo Account
Learn how to sync the Apple Notes app with a Yahoo Account and how to manage your notes.
Notes created on the Apple Notes app can be synchronized to Yahoo Mail by adding your Yahoo Account to your iDevice (iPod/iPhone/iPad). Here's how:
- On your iDevice, click Settings | Mail | Contacts, Calendars.
- Turn on the Notes sync option.
Once a new iDevice note is added, a new Folder in Yahoo Mail called "Notes" is created; all the notes will be shown under this folder immediately. However, the notes cannot be edited from your Yahoo Mail account because it's a one-way sync.
Note: Apple Notes application is designed so that when the sync is turned on to upload Notes to Yahoo, the iDevice doesn't keep a local copy.On the Notes Application, click the Accounts button and it shows the list as follows:
- All Notes
- On My iDevice (iPhone/iPad/iPod)
- Yahoo
Click the Yahoo button, and you see the list of Notes saved on Yahoo. Click "On My iPhone/iPad/iPod," and it shows the list of Notes saved locally.
Please note that the application does not provide a "copy all" function to be able to transfer all the notes between the Yahoo! and "On My iPhone/iPad/iPod" layers, so you would need to copy them individually and create new notes on the "On My iPhone/iPad/iPod" layer.
Another alternative to copy your data would be:
- Log in to your Yahoo Mail account on your computer.
- Click the Notes folder to view the notes.
- Copy/paste each note into an email.
- Access the email on your iDevice and copy/paste the text into the “On My iPhone/iPad/iPod” layer of your Notes app.
If you want your notes saved on the iDevice only, please only add them to the “On My iPhone/iPad/iPod” list.
Note: The Yahoo Notes folder and the iDevice Notes app have no connection to Yahoo Notepad.
